What I Looked for Before Buying

Before I made any decision, I focused on a few important things. I checked the charging capacity, compatibility with different battery types, safety features, and how easy the unit would be to move and store. I also paid attention to whether it offered automatic charging or manual control, because I prefer a charger that gives me flexibility depending on the battery condition.

Charging Performance

For me, the most important part of any battery charger is how well it performs. I wanted steady charging without overheating or overcharging the battery. A good Westward battery charger should provide dependable output and handle common charging tasks efficiently. I always look for a model that can restore battery power in a reasonable amount of time while still protecting battery life.

Battery Compatibility

I made sure to check whether the charger matched the batteries I use most often. Some chargers work better with certain battery sizes or chemistries, so compatibility matters a lot. I found it helpful to confirm whether the Westward charger supports automotive batteries, marine batteries, or other lead-acid battery types before buying.

Safety Features I Value

Safety is something I never ignore. I prefer a charger with protection against reverse polarity, short circuits, and overheating. These features give me peace of mind, especially when I am charging batteries in a garage or workshop. In my experience, a charger that includes built-in safety controls is always worth considering.

Ease of Use

I like tools that do not require a lot of guesswork, and that applies to battery chargers too. A clear display, simple controls, and easy-to-read indicators make a big difference for me. If I can connect the charger and understand the charging status quickly, that makes the whole experience much better.

Portability and Storage

I also thought about where I would keep the charger and how often I might need to move it. A compact design with a manageable weight is useful if I want to carry it between vehicles or store it in a small space. For me, portability is a bonus, especially when I need a charger that can travel with me around the shop or garage.

Build Quality and Durability

I always try to buy tools that feel solid and long-lasting. A Westward battery charger should have a sturdy build that can handle regular use. I pay attention to the quality of the casing, cables, and clamps because those parts often tell me how dependable the charger will be over time.
